Output 03c5644dd5336e86b775a214a31fef8e83c9db2aa96b82da8d8a189b9f6f8543:0

value
150000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4d62ba1db45ad76d0ff5d915f7874a1e31c7b12 OP_EQUAL
address
3M6Pk2y9Dp2HHmK1DAUEdJb4VeYneJkPek
transaction
03c5644dd5336e86b775a214a31fef8e83c9db2aa96b82da8d8a189b9f6f8543
spent
true